diff options
author | Luiz Augusto von Dentz <luiz.von.dentz@intel.com> | 2016-10-24 19:32:57 +0300 |
---|---|---|
committer | Szymon Janc <szymon.janc@codecoup.pl> | 2016-10-24 21:18:27 +0200 |
commit | ccd29841c3799c68ed90eb050661ffeccea78c9b (patch) | |
tree | 5bed5b29a063293bc9734826032528a155001254 /src/service.h | |
parent | 206bee144e2b7e3190677ffbf4f231dd2e728f5c (diff) | |
download | bluez-ccd29841c3799c68ed90eb050661ffeccea78c9b.tar.gz |
core/profile: Fix calling service_accept
service_accept shall only be used with profiles that implement .accept
callback, to set connecting state directly use service_set_connecting
which does not require .accept to be implemented.
Diffstat (limited to 'src/service.h')
-rw-r--r-- | src/service.h |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/service.h b/src/service.h index c1f97f657..6f1edfb8f 100644 --- a/src/service.h +++ b/src/service.h @@ -49,6 +49,7 @@ int service_probe(struct btd_service *service); void service_remove(struct btd_service *service); int service_accept(struct btd_service *service); +int service_set_connecting(struct btd_service *service); /* Connection control API */ int btd_service_connect(struct btd_service *service); |